I think you might misunderstand what's going on here.

The value of the investments held by Appaloosa is 35% less than the last time they filed the same report.  This is driven by him selling off a lot of positions and going to cash.

Example: 

Filing 1:  Investor has 10 different positions worth $10 each..."portfolio value" = $100. 

Filing 2:  Investor has 6 positions worth $10 each..."portfolio value" = $60.  Cash = $40.  

In both cases total value = $100.  The "portfolio value" is down 40% but no money has been lost.

No idea if he has made or lost money on an absolute basis but he's not down 35%.

Sure thing.

One other thing to keep in mind as it goes to Appaloosa (and other hedge funds), they don't have to report the cash position, nor do they have to report their short positions. 

Clearly Tepper has been taking money off the table on the long side (makes money if stock price goes up), and I'm highly confident he's got his foot on the gas and is simultaneously adding to his book of short positions (makes money if the stock price goes down).

For those who might own a stock or two and want to see if Tepper owns any of the same names, all his long positions can be viewed here: 

https://www.sec.gov/Archives/edgar/data/1656456/000165645618000007/xslForm13F_X01/Form13FInfoTable.xml

Market volatility is something guys like Tepper thrive on....I suspect he's having a good year (but that's just a guess).
